Get ready for an unforgettable experience in Ottawa at FCM’s 2025 Annual Conference and Trade Show from May 29 to June 1, 2025.
This year’s event features a dynamic program filled with workshops, inspiring keynote speeches and a wide range of study tour options designed to make your participation truly rewarding.
Dive into a packed schedule offering a range of learning opportunities, plenaries and networking sessions, and gain access to the latest tools and strategies that will help you tackle today’s challenges and gear up for tomorrow.
